    So funny thing about Ed's proposal line here, it actually won a contest! Back in 2010, so shortly after the manga finished, there was a "Words to Propose Marriage" contest held by a little regional art museum in Japan(the Ishigami-no-oka Museum of Art). And someone decided to enter Ed's line to Winry ("I'll give you half of my life so give me half of yours.") and it WON. It was disqualified once people pointed out the source for the quote (I guess you had to make up your own) but like, it literally won a contest for romantic proposal lines. Which is pretty dope.

    Scar's redemption arc is perfect. He starts out as a mostly bland villain, a one-note character who is only driven by hatred and vengeance towards Amestris and alchemy in general.
    His encounter with Winry starts to change his perspective, as she represents someone who should have the same anger and desire for revenge (towards him) that he does, but she reacts differently. He begins to question his perspective and what he should be doing as he falls into working with the main crew.
    Ultimately he sheds his drive for vengeance and starts working towards positive change. His arc is capped off by having him fight the literal embodiment of Wrath, and he is only able to win because he has fully moved beyond his anger and fully accepted alchemy. And his story ends with him being set on a journey to help rebuild what has been lost.

      Oh yay it's been a while since this discussion came up so just tossing this in again. Brotherhood is in no way shape or form rushed/altered because they "already covered it" in the 03 adaptation. It is in almost every way exactly as originally paced out from the manga, with the one notable exception being the Youswell incident which I would strongly argue is only cut because it would kill the pacing between Liore and meeting Nina (and they basically just do the backstory episode there instead).
      The overwhelming majority of the stuff that is different from the 03 version was all original content made for the 03 version to fill the length of those stories.
